Police arrests drug peddler in Budgam

Srinagar: Police have arrested a drug peddler in Budgam and recovered contraband substance from his possession, a police spokesman said Wednesday.

The arrest as been made with an efforts to curb the menace of drugs from the society.

The police in a handout said that the police post PP Hardipanzo received a specific information through reliable sources that one person namely Parvez Ahmed Ganie son of Abdul Salaam Ganie resident of Hardulatina Beerwah has indulged in drug peddling and hoarded a huge quantity of narcotic substance in his residential house.

On receipt of this information, a Police party from PS Beerwah and PP Hardipanzo along with concerned Executive Magistrate raided the specific location, it said.

During the search, officers were able to recover 12Kgs of Poppy straw from his residential house.

He has also been arrested and shifted to PS where he remains in custody.

Accordingly, case vide FIR No. 63/2022 under relevant sections of law stands registered at Police Station Beerwah and further investigation has been initiated, the spokesman added.

It is pertinent to mention here that the arrested drug peddler has been indulged in narcotics smuggling across the district and was changing his modus operandi frequently for commission of illicit trade.
